Abstract

This research investigates how the intercultural approach was implemented in the educational strategy ‘I learn at home’ during the pandemic caused by COVID-19. In high school students of the San Antonio educational institution in the district of Tanta in the province of Yauyos. Therefore, the article analyzes the perspectives of students, parents, teachers and the school administration regarding their daily activities, adaptation of classes to the local context, priority of customs during the educational strategy ‘I learn at home’, students’ school dropout, and the application of the intercultural approach.
